02 Core Technology & Structural Design
1. Intelligent Control Principle
- PLC or Microprocessor-Based Control: Acts as the core control unit, enabling precise start regulation.
- Liquid Resistor Start Principle: Uses a negative temperature coefficient electrolyte that gradually reduces resistance as it heats, allowing motor voltage and torque to rise smoothly, minimizing inrush current.
- Solid-State Soft Start Principle: Employs multiple thyristors in series/parallel with controlled firing angles to regulate motor input voltage for smooth startup.
2. Precision Structure & Safety Features
- Modular Design: Includes resistor modules, high-voltage soft start cabinet, isolation cabinet, switching cabinet, and star-point control cabinet for easy installation and maintenance.
- Multiple Protection Mechanisms: Protects motors from overload, phase loss, and short circuits.
- Specialized Components: Patented rotating plate e flat plate electrode structures allow wide load adaptability.

04 Technical Specifications
| Parameter | Specification |
|---|---|
| Tensão nominal | 3kV, 6kV, 10kV (AC -15%~+10%) |
| Applicable Motor Power | 280kW – 8000kW |
| Starting Current | 1.5–3.5× rated motor current |
| Starting Time | 10–120 seconds (adjustable) |
| Continuous Starts | 3–7 times (model-dependent) |
| Protection Level | IP42+ (customizable) |
| Operating Temperature | -40℃ ~ +60℃ |
| Humidity | ≤90% |
| Altitude | ≤2000m |

06 Selection & Installation Guide
1. Key Selection Factors
- Motor parameters: voltage, power, rated current, stator connection (Y/Δ), and star-point configuration.
- Load characteristics: pump, fan, or heavy machinery; standard or frequent start requirements.
- Environment: altitude, temperature, protection level, corrosive gases.
- Grid capacity: ensures starting current limits are met.
2. Installation & Maintenance
- Installation Environment: Indoor, vibration-free, dust and corrosion-free, fire and explosion safe.
- Power Supply: 3-phase 380/220V; voltage fluctuations within ±15%.
- Maintenance: Regular electrolyte level and concentration checks, insulation cleaning, connection tightening.
- Special Environments: Add heater for < -5℃, or custom design for >2000m altitude.
